There are 32 short essays on this second edition of "Rock and Roses" and all the heroes are of the she kind. These women live and participate on a widely percieved men's world. They are not a second class athletes. They are of first class, and two of them have been named the "Best Climber in the World"—no gender qualifier— Beverly Johnson, and Lynn Hill.
